And Can I Yet Delay
My Little All To Give?
To Tear My Soul From Earth Away
For Jesus To Receive?
Nay, But I Yield, I Yield!
I Can Hold Out No More.
I Sink, By Dying Love Compelled,
And Own Thee, Conqueror!
Though Late, I All Forsake:
My Friends, My All Resign.
Gracious Redeemer, Take, O Take,
And Seal Me Ever Thine!
Come, And Possess Me Whole,
Nor Thence Again Remove;
Settle And Fix My Wavering Soul
With All Thy Weight Of Love.
My One Desire Be This:
Thy Only Love To Know,
To Seek And Taste No Other Bliss,
No Other Good Below.
